The novel is divided into three parts, each of which follows a different stage in Pip's life. In the first part, Pip is a young boy living with his abusive older sister and her kind-hearted husband, Joe Gargery, a blacksmith. One evening, Pip encounters an escaped convict, Magwitch, who demands that Pip bring him food and a file to remove his chains. Pip complies, but the incident sets off a chain of events that changes his life forever.In the second part of the novel, Pip comes into a fortune from an anonymous benefactor, and moves to London to live as a gentleman. There, he becomes infatuated with Estella, the ward of a wealthy spinster named Miss Havisham, who has raised her to be cold and unfeeling toward men.
